</h2> <h3>Early Season Momentum Sets Stage for Goal-Laden Encounter</h3> The 2025/26 Scotland League Two season has started with a bang, and Saturday's clash between Spartans and Dumbarton at Ainslie Park promises to continue that trend. Both teams sit joint-top after perfect opening-day victories, but more significantly for neutral observers, they've served notice of their attacking intent with a combined seven goals across their first fixtures. <h3>First-Half Fireworks Expected</h3> Perhaps the most striking pattern from both teams' season openers was their front-loaded approach to goal-scoring. Spartans' 3-1 victory at East Kilbride saw all four goals arrive before the interval, with Cammy Russell opening after just seven minutes before Mark Stowe's quickfire double (28th and 37th minutes) sealed the points despite Keir Foster's brief equalizer. Dumbarton's home triumph over Clyde followed a remarkably similar script. Ally Roy struck on 20 minutes, Mark Durnan doubled the advantage on 36, and even Clyde's consolation from Marley Redfern came in first-half stoppage time. The statistical evidence is overwhelming - not a single goal was scored by either team in the second half of their opening fixtures. <h3>Defensive Questions Remain</h3> While both teams demonstrated their attacking credentials, defensive frailties were evident. Spartans' clean sheet hopes were dashed by Foster's 16th-minute strike, while Dumbarton's comfortable 2-0 lead was reduced by Redfern's late first-half effort. These vulnerabilities suggest both teams will find opportunities in the final third. <h3>Home Advantage vs Away Form</h3> Spartans face the challenge of translating their impressive away performance to home soil, having not yet played at Ainslie Park this season. However, their dominant display at East Kilbride - where they led for 79% of the match according to statistical analysis - suggests a team comfortable in any environment. Dumbarton's 2-1 home victory over Clyde demonstrated their ability to control games from the front, leading for 78% of the contest. Their challenge now is maintaining that composure on the road, where they've yet to be tested this campaign. <h3>Key Personnel and Tactical Considerations</h3> Mark Stowe's double in Spartans' opener marks him as the early candidate for the division's leading scorer, while his partnership with Russell showed immediate chemistry. Dumbarton will look to the experience of Mark Durnan and the pace of Ally Roy to unlock the Spartans defense. Both teams employed similar tactical approaches in their openers - looking to establish early leads through quick transitions and set-piece situations. This aggressive mindset typically produces entertaining spectacles but can leave defenses exposed. <h3>Weather and Conditions</h3> Edinburgh's mild summer conditions (17-19°C expected) should provide ideal playing conditions, with minimal wind and low precipitation probability.
